Leadzen.ai vs QuickEnrich: Different Tools for Different Jobs

If you're weighing Leadzen.ai against QuickEnrich, you've probably already noticed this comparison barely exists anywhere online. That's because these tools do fundamentally different things. One books meetings for you. The other hands you contact data through an API. The overlap is thinner than you'd expect.

30-Second Verdict

QuickEnrich wins if you need a cheap enrichment API for Clay or n8n workflows. Pricing works out to roughly $0.004-$0.00483 per found email/phone on monthly plans, dropping to $0.00332 on annual billing. It's built for developers who want data piped into their stack.

Leadzen.ai wins if you want someone else to handle outbound entirely - their AI SDR service books confirmed meetings, especially for teams targeting India.

How Each Tool Actually Works

Leadzen.ai

Use this if you don't have an outbound team and want meetings booked for you, particularly in the Indian market.

How Leadzen.ai and QuickEnrich serve different buyer types
How Leadzen.ai and QuickEnrich serve different buyer types

Skip this if you just need contact data for your own sequences.

Leadzen.ai runs two distinct product lines, and the website doesn't make this obvious. The primary offering is an AI SDR service with confirmed-meeting packages. International calls to the US, UK, and EMEA are priced at $2,000 for 10 confirmed meetings, $4,000 for 25, and $8,000 for 60, all with a 3-month minimum commitment. India domestic pricing starts at ₹1,20,000 for 10 confirmed meetings, scaling up to ₹4,80,000 for 60.

Separately, G2 lists credit-based self-serve plans for prospecting and enrichment-style usage. So are you buying a data tool or an outsourced SDR? The website pushes meeting packages hard, and the distinction between these product lines isn't clear. Leadzen.ai also won't take on projects in several restricted verticals including credit cards, loans, real estate, and SEO/digital marketing - worth knowing before you sign a 3-month contract.

QuickEnrich

QuickEnrich positions itself as a B2B email finder and enrichment API. It's not a full prospecting platform.

Pricing starts at $29/month for the Starter plan and $99/month for Growth. Starter gets you around 6,000 found emails/phones at $0.00483 each. Growth bumps that to 25,000 at $0.004 each. Annual billing drops the per-unit cost further, down to $0.00332 on the Growth plan. CSV and spreadsheet import is available for non-developer workflows too.

We've found that verification transparency is one of the most reliable signals when evaluating smaller tools, and QuickEnrich does well here. Emails are verified using multiple methods including SMTP and catchall checks, and each record includes a verification date. The Clay integration works via an HTTP API action, with returned fields mapping directly into Clay columns.

Limitations still apply. QuickEnrich markets 130M+ contacts and a 97% accuracy rate - both vendor metrics. Mobile coverage sits around 25%. And there's minimal third-party validation out there, so run your own test batch before scaling spend.

FAQ

Are Leadzen.ai and QuickEnrich direct competitors?

Not really. Leadzen.ai is a done-for-you AI SDR service that books meetings on your behalf. QuickEnrich is a self-serve enrichment API for developers building their own workflows. Different buyers, different budgets, minimal overlap.

Does QuickEnrich offer a free plan?

No. The cheapest option is the Starter plan at $29/month. If you want to test before committing, Prospeo offers 75 free verified emails plus 100 Chrome extension credits monthly - no credit card required.

Why does Leadzen.ai pricing differ between its website and G2?

The website promotes AI SDR meeting packages at $2,000-$8,000 with a 3-month minimum. G2 lists separate credit-based plans at $133-$800/month for self-serve prospecting. The site doesn't clearly explain the distinction between these two product lines, which is frustrating when you're trying to evaluate costs.
